I use appropriate non-parametric statistical methods to allow for the different journal rating systems in use worldwide. I compare the AJG ratings with both an average measure of academic journal quality derived from all the other guides and the ratings in each individual guide. The empirical investigations show significant differences in the relative value placed on different subjects in the AJG compared to the global average and to the values in other individual guides. Interestingly, in the AJG, the group of subjects covered in the guide which are not primarily business school related, which I term non-core subjects, are much better valued than in other guides. The findings are clearly positive\/negative for the careers of academics working in favoured\/unfavoured subjects in areas where the AJG is the dominant list. Encouraging non-core activity in business schools may, however, have a beneficial effect of increasing interdisciplinary research.<\/jats:p>","DOI":"10.1007\/s11192-025-05474-0","type":"journal-article","created":{"date-parts":[[2025,12,1]],"date-time":"2025-12-01T05:32:12Z","timestamp":1764567132000},"page":"7083-7117","update-policy":"https:\/\/doi.org\/10.1007\/springer_crossmark_policy","source":"Crossref","is-referenced-by-count":0,"title":["How does the UK Academic Journal Guide compare to other journal rating guides?"],"prefix":"10.1007","volume":"130","author":[{"ORCID":"https:\/\/orcid.org\/0000-0001-9024-4874","authenticated-orcid":false,"given":"Robert","family":"Hudson","sequence":"first","affiliation":[],"role":[{"role":"author","vocabulary":"crossref"}]}],"member":"297","published-online":{"date-parts":[[2025,12,1]]},"reference":[{"issue":"7","key":"5474_CR1","doi-asserted-by":"publisher","first-page":"1018","DOI":"10.1108\/AAAJ-11-2013-1531","volume":"28","author":"G Agyemang","year":"2015","unstructured":"Agyemang, G., & Broadbent, J.
